Abc mode

This mode allows you to enter letters by pressing the key labelled with the required

letter once, twice, three or four times until the letter is displayed.

123 mode 

Type numbers using one keystroke per number. You can also add numbers while

remaining in letter modes by pressing and holding the desired key.

Message folders

Press

Menu, select Messaging. And select the folder you want.

Inbox – You will be alerted when you have received messages. They will be stored in

Inbox.

Drafts – If you don’t have time to finish writing a message, you can save what you

have written so far in here.

Outbox – This is a temporary storage folder used while messages are being sent.

Sent messages – After sending out the message, the text message is saved in the

Sent folder.

Message settings – Your message settings are pre-defined so that you can send

messages immediately. If you would like to change the settings, you can do this using

the settings options.

Conversations – Inbox, Outbox and Sent messages are shown together grouped by

the recipients.

NOTE: If you want Inbox, Outbox and Sent messages instead of Conversations, 

then go to Message Settings, select Conversations and choose Off.

You can adjust and customize the phone profile for different events or environments.

General – Ring tone and key tone volume are set to normal.

Silent – Ring tone is disabled and Silent mode is activated.

Meeting – Ring tone is disabled and Vibrate is activated.

Outdoor – Ring tone and key tone volume are set to maximum.

My style – Ringtone and key tone are set as you desired.

SOS service – When SOS service is turned on, send the emergency SMS by

press and holding the ‘9’ key on your keypad in idle screen, SOS mode will

now be turned on. The SOS messages will be sent to the phone number(s)

background image

34

Settings

listed in Recipient list. While SOS mode is active,incoming calls by them will be

automatically accepted. To exit SOS mode, on the idle screen push the end key

and select Yes.

Cost save mode – Every contact is added along with assigned SIM when adding in

phone book. During Calling, matching operator SIM is identified and the operation is

completed using the matching operator SIM. This makes possible to use benefit from

using same operator. To use Cost save mode feature,make sure the feature is On

[Settings > Call > Cost save mode]

NOTE: Cost save mode doesn’t work during in-call.

Smart call divert – Smart call divert activates call waiting and call forward for both

SIMs. when you are in-call with SIM1 or SIM2 call are forwarded to SIM1 and vice

versa.
